Official Stance: Account Required
Officially, Instagram requires you to have an account to fully access and enjoy the platform. When you visit the Instagram website or open the app, you're immediately prompted to log in or sign up. Without logging in, your access is severely limited. You might be able to see a profile if you have a direct link, but even then, Instagram will often display a pop-up urging you to log in or sign up to see more. This is their way of nudging you to become a registered user so they can track your activity and keep you engaged.
Limited Access via Direct Links
Okay, so here's a little trick. If you have a direct link to a specific Instagram post or profile, you might be able to view it without logging in. For example, if someone sends you a link to a photo or video, clicking on that link could let you see the content. However, don't get too excited. Instagram is pretty savvy, and after viewing a few posts or scrolling for a short time, you'll likely hit a wall. The platform will display a login/signup prompt, blocking you from further exploration until you comply. It's like they're saying, "Nice try, but you can't freeload forever!"
Third-Party Viewers: Proceed with Caution
Now, you might stumble upon third-party websites or apps that claim to let you view Instagram profiles and content anonymously. These tools promise to bypass the need for an account and let you browse freely. While some of these might work to some extent, it's crucial to proceed with caution. Many of these third-party viewers are unreliable, and some might even be downright shady. They could ask for your personal information, bombard you with ads, or even expose you to security risks. Remember, if it sounds too good to be true, it probably is! Always prioritize your online safety and be wary of any tool that seems suspicious.

Personalization and Engagement
Having an account allows Instagram to tailor your feed to your interests. The platform uses algorithms to analyze your activity, such as who you follow, what posts you like, and what hashtags you search for. Based on this information, Instagram serves you content that it thinks you'll find interesting. This personalization keeps you engaged and coming back for more. Without an account, Instagram has no way of knowing your preferences, so you'd miss out on this curated experience.
Data Collection and Advertising
Let's be real: data is the new gold. Instagram collects a ton of data about its users, and this data is incredibly valuable for advertising purposes. By knowing your age, gender, location, interests, and online behavior, advertisers can target you with ads that are more likely to resonate with you. This targeted advertising is a major source of revenue for Instagram. If you're not logged in, Instagram can't collect as much data about you, making it harder to serve you relevant ads. That's why they're so eager to get you to sign up.

Create a Burner Account
If you're hesitant to use your main email or phone number to sign up for Instagram, you can create a burner account. This involves using a temporary or disposable email address to create a new Instagram account. You can then use this account to browse Instagram without revealing your personal information. Just be aware that Instagram might eventually flag burner accounts, especially if they're used for suspicious activity. But for casual browsing, a burner account can be a good option.

Review Your Privacy Settings
Take some time to review your Instagram privacy settings. You can choose to make your account private, which means that only people you approve can follow you and see your posts. You can also control who can tag you in photos, mention you in comments, and send you direct messages. By customizing these settings, you can limit the amount of information that's publicly available about you.

Use Strong Passwords and Enable Two-Factor Authentication
Protect your Instagram account by using a strong, unique password. Avoid using the same password for multiple accounts, and consider using a password manager to generate and store your passwords securely. Additionally, enable two-factor authentication for an extra layer of security. This requires you to enter a code from your phone or email in addition to your password when you log in, making it much harder for hackers to access your account.
